was out yesterday floating on one of my local rivers, came accross an couple guys in a what looked like about a 17" shallow "v" bottom tracker boat. they were anchored up from the back of the boat and were running plug rods out the front of the bow. is this a safe practice on a river with a moderate flow? they had a bow mount trolling motor that was being used to mover the bow left to right while anchored, I thought that was pretty cool ! but is this a dangerous boating practice. Iv'e always heard in a boat like this you must anchor from the bow when in a river. thanks for any input...

EXTREMELY DANGEROUS!!!

If/when that water comes over the back......its over quick.

not smart at all!
